The global industrial anti-scaling chemical market—covering organic and inorganic compounds—is projected to grow steadily through 2035. Anti-scaling chemicals are essential in water treatment, industrial cleaning, and rust removal applications, preventing scale deposits that reduce efficiency in boilers, cooling systems, desalination plants, and pipelines. Growth is driven by rising demand for clean water, industrial modernization, and stricter environmental regulations. Challenges include raw material price volatility, regulatory compliance, and competition from alternative water treatment technologies.

Detailed Segmentation Analysis

By Type

  • Organic Compounds: Biodegradable, eco-friendly, widely used in water treatment.
  • Inorganic Substances: Cost-effective, widely used in heavy industries and large-scale applications.

By Application

  • Rust Removal: Applied in pipelines, boilers, and industrial equipment.
  • Cleaning: Used in industrial cleaning and maintenance processes.
  • Others: Specialty uses in desalination, power generation, and chemical processing.
